Biographical history

Lester Scott Mackenzie, 1900-1973, was a member of the Royal Canadian Mounted Police (RCMP) from 1919 to 1922. He served at Lethbridge, Alberta and retired to Kimberley, British Columbia.

Scope and content

The fonds consists of photographs of RCMP at Lethbridge. Also includes views of Norway House, Churchill, and God's Lake, Manitoba.
